    This number belongs to a company called findagreenbusiness.net.
    They called our business last week...the rep did not identify the company he was calling from, nor himself...just wanted to verify our business information, which I didn't give him.
    When I inquired about where he was calling from and what this was in reference to, he told me his name was Raymond calling from this company and that this is an online directory service. I further inquired as to who from our company signed us up for this service and he told me that all the businesses in Gerogia are automatically listed in this directory. We are a very small company, don't have a website and don't advertise online at all.
    While we were on the phone, I looked up the website and sure enough, we are listed on their directory. After about 4 times of trying to get him to explain how in the world our company was listed here, he got frustrated with me, called me the "b" word and hung up on me. I very calmly began hitting every "contact us" button on their website, emailing what had just happened. I also logged a complaint with the FCC. To their credit, I was contacted by email and a phone call from a supervisor telling me that this employee had been reprimanded and that our number would be placed on their DO NOT CALL list.
    Very good...except that they called this past Monday & twice on Tuesday. On Tuesday, I told the first rep that called that they needed to check their records because we are supposed to be on the DNC list. The second time, I asked for a supervisor and told him to check the email correspondance reagrding our phone number and gave him the name of the supervisor that had contacted me after my complaint.
    I also re-visited their website and emailed the cancellation department, so I have it in writing that we never signed up for this service, so I have proof in writing if they try to send an invoice or something.
    As if it isn't hard enough to be a small business, we have to constantly be on the lookout for sleezy scams from jokers like this. Of course, when you call their number, it says it is not in service. What reputable company has that?!
